MTB Database features and specs

  • Comprehensive Database
    MTB Database offers an extensive collection of data on mountain bikes, including specifications, components, and brands, enabling users to find detailed information easily.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    The website has a clean, intuitive layout that makes navigation and search easy for users, even those who are not tech-savvy.
  • Comparison Feature
    Users can compare different mountain bikes side by side in terms of specifications and features, helping them make informed purchasing decisions.
  • Updated Listings
    The database is regularly updated with new bike models and components, ensuring users have access to the latest information.
  • Community Engagement
    MTB Database includes a community aspect where users can leave reviews and ratings, providing personal insights and experiences.

Possible disadvantages of MTB Database

  • Limited Regional Information
    The database may lack specific regional availability details, making it difficult for users in certain locations to find applicable information.
  • Advertisement Presence
    The website contains advertisements, which can be distracting to some users and may affect the user experience.
  • Incomplete Historical Data
    Some older bike models or historical data might not be fully detailed in the database, limiting information for those researching vintage models.
  • Dependency on User Reviews
    While user reviews are helpful, they are subjective, meaning the overall ratings may not always reflect the qualities of a bike comprehensively.
  • Account Requirement for Full Features
    To access some features, such as saving favorites or contributing reviews, users may need to create an account, which could be a barrier to entry for some.
